High-power, diffraction-limited, monolithically integrated master oscillator/power amplifier

Abstract
Monolithically integrated master oscillator/power amplifiers have been fabricated with a single-mode distributed Bragg reflector laser as the oscillator and a chain of amplifier output couplers defined by a single-mode waveguide gain region and a second-order grating detuned from the gain peak. The output of the amplifier chain is a single frequency and can be phased to obtain a diffraction-limited output up to an output power of 485 mW.
